Moog Inc. (NYSE:MOG.B - Get Free Report) shares gapped down before the market opened on Monday . The stock had previously closed at $201.70, but opened at $188.86. Moog shares last traded at $193.53, with a volume of 113 shares changing hands.

Moog Stock Performance

The company has a 50 day moving average of $187.12 and a two-hundred day moving average of $181.11.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.56, a current ratio of 2.43 and a quick ratio of 1.49. The company has a market capitalization of $6.26 billion, a PE ratio of 30.13 and a beta of 0.86.

Moog (NYSE:MOG.B - Get Free Report) last released its earnings results on Friday, July 25th. The aerospace company reported $2.37 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ter. Moog had a net margin of 5.67% and a return on equity of 14.20%. The firm had revenue of $971.36 million during the quarter.

Moog Announces Dividend

The business also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Tuesday, August 26th. Investors of record on Friday, August 8th will be given a dividend of $0.29 per share. The ex-dividend date is Friday, August 8th. This represents a $1.16 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 0.6%. Moog's dividend payout ratio is 17.60%.

Moog Inc designs, manufactures, and integrates precision motion and fluid controls and systems for original equipment manufacturers and end users in the aerospace, defense, and industrial markets worldwide. The company's Aircrafts Controls segment offers primary and secondary flight controls for military and commercial aircrafts; aftermarket support services; and ground-based navigation aids.
